# Pagination config — Lanternfish Public API
#
# Welcome aboard. All list endpoints are cursor-paginated; offset params
# were removed in v3. PAGE_SIZE_DEFAULT=25 and PAGE_SIZE_MAX=100 are hard
# caps enforced at the gateway, not per-route. Cursors are opaque — never
# parse them client-side or in tests. Raising PAGE_SIZE_MAX needs a perf
# review first. Cursors are signed before leaving the service, and the
# signing secret is set on the line directly below.

vault entry, yagef-bahop: COURIER_KEY29=5cc62eb51255862256337c33c5be9

Hi Priya,

Welcome to the Coppervale payments rotation! Quick heads-up: you'll see alerts about sub-cent discrepancies in the Fenwick conversion service. They're rounding artifacts, not fraud, but from a security-review angle we still log every one, since attackers have tried salami-slicing us before. Triage steps are simple: confirm the delta is under a mill, tag it, move on. The full triage procedure is documented on the internal page.

Cheers,
Marek

wiki page, kahog-hahig: https://vault.zemvargrid.internal/display/deploy/repo/settings/merge_requests/job/settings/6f3b933774dbc5320a4daa18

## Env Vars — Garage Feed

Quick notes for the sync: the Stallwick occupancy feed now pushes counts from all four downtown decks every 30 seconds. `GF_POLL_MS` and `GF_DECK_FILTER` behave as before, no drama there. The only gotcha is the upstream sensor gateway now requires an auth credential instead of IP allowlisting, so that has to live in the env file. Put the credential line right below this paragraph.

secret setting of fajof-tagep: VAULT_KEY13=796f7aba7157f

Hello, As part of the quarterly rotation schedule, we have rotated the credentials used by the Stockmend inventory reconciliation job. The previous key was revoked at 09:00 UTC today; no overlap window remains. The job's config map has been updated in staging and production, and audit logs confirm clean cutover. For your review records, the new key issued to the reconciliation service is below.

service key, kagep-yafop: qvz23-ZKPHptIdEFAcWdmbBSRvIiM